Prohner See is a tranquil reservoir nestled in the flat, marshy depression of Mecklenburg-Vorpommern, Germany. Located approximately five kilometers northwest of Stralsund and east of the village of Prohn, this oval-shaped lake sits at an elevation of 2.6 meters. Fed by the Prohner Bach, it is notably separated from the larger Prohner Wiek, an inlet of the Baltic Sea, by a dam, creating a distinct natural boundary.

    What is the length and difficulty of the main walking trail around Prohner See?

    The primary walking trail, known as the "Blätterdachweg," circles the Prohner Stausee. While the exact length of a full loop directly around the lake isn't specified, the lake itself measures approximately 1.27 kilometers in length and 530 meters in width. The trail is generally considered easy, suitable for leisurely strolls and beginners, offering a flat path through the surrounding agricultural landscape.

    Can you swim in Prohner See?

    There is a bathing and parking area on the northern side of Prohner See, suggesting that swimming is possible. However, the lake's shores are described as largely natural and hardly accessible in many places, and its maximum depth is only 2.5 meters. Visitors should exercise caution and be aware that there might not be supervised bathing facilities.

    What kind of wildlife can be spotted at Prohner See?

    Prohner See is known for its birdlife. Visitors frequently spot cormorants, especially on the northern side where they perch in the trees. The natural and somewhat untouched shores contribute to a habitat that supports various bird species, making it a good spot for birdwatching.

    What is the historical significance of Prohner See?

    Prohner See is a transformed natural lake with a history tied to water management. It was dammed before 1920 to prevent flooding in the village of Prohn, and later, likely during the East German (DDR) era, it was converted into a reservoir, possibly for agricultural irrigation. Wind-powered pumping stations were used historically, later replaced by electric ones in the 1960s, highlighting its role in regional water control.
